56. SERP
Short form search engine results page, SERPs are the actual results returned to the user based on their search query.
57. Soft bounce
A soft bounce is an e-mail that gets as far as the recipient's mail server but is bounced back undelivered before it gets to the intended recipient.
58. Spamming
While spamming is generally used to refer to unsolicited bulk mail, spamming in regards to search engines refers to the process of manipulating search engines in order to obtain higher rankings. Such techniques are not tolerated by search engines and if caught, will result in being banned from them.
59. Spoofing
Spoofing is deliberately tricking a search engine spider.
60. Stop Word
A stop word is a common word that is ignored by search engines because it does not add to relevancy. Words such as 'the', 'it', 'a', and 'for' are considered stop words are ignored by many search engines.
